The Vital Role Of IT Governance In Cyber Security

In today’s modern world, technology plays a crucial role in the operations of businesses, governments, and organizations With the advancement of technology comes the increasing threat of cyber attacks and security breaches It is essential for organizations to have a strong IT governance framework in place to protect their sensitive data and ensure the security of their systems This article will discuss the importance of IT governance in cyber security and how organizations can strengthen their defenses against cyber threats.

IT governance refers to the processes and structures that ensure the effective and efficient use of IT resources to achieve an organization’s objectives It encompasses the policies, procedures, and controls that govern the use of technology within an organization IT governance is crucial in ensuring that the organization’s IT infrastructure is secure, reliable, and compliant with regulations and industry standards.

Cyber security, on the other hand, involves protecting an organization’s digital assets from cyber threats such as malware, ransomware, phishing attacks, and data breaches Cyber security is a critical component of IT governance, as it helps to safeguard the organization’s sensitive information and maintain the trust of its stakeholders.

One of the key elements of IT governance in cyber security is risk management Organizations must identify and assess the risks associated with their IT systems and assets and implement controls to mitigate those risks This includes conducting regular risk assessments, developing security policies and procedures, and implementing technical controls such as firewalls, encryption, and multi-factor authentication.

Another important aspect of IT governance in cyber security is compliance Organizations must ensure that their IT systems and processes comply with relevant laws, regulations, and industry standards Failure to comply with these requirements can result in severe penalties, financial losses, and reputational damage IT governance helps organizations to stay compliant by establishing policies and procedures that address legal and regulatory requirements and by monitoring and enforcing compliance within the organization.

Despite the best efforts to prevent cyber attacks, breaches can still occur Organizations must have robust incident response plans in place to detect, contain, and mitigate the impact of a cyber security incident IT governance helps organizations to develop and implement incident response plans and procedures to ensure a timely and effective response to cyber security incidents.

In addition to risk management, compliance, and incident response, IT governance in cyber security also focuses on workforce education and training Employees are often the weakest link in an organization’s cyber security defenses, as they can inadvertently click on malicious links, fall for phishing scams, or mishandle sensitive information IT governance helps organizations to educate and train their employees on cyber security best practices, policies, and procedures to reduce the risk of human error and improve overall security awareness.

Organizations can enhance their IT governance in cyber security by adopting a holistic approach that integrates people, processes, and technology This includes establishing a governance framework that aligns with the organization’s overall strategy and goals, defining clear roles and responsibilities for managing cyber security risks, and implementing robust security controls and monitoring mechanisms to detect and respond to threats in real-time.

Furthermore, organizations can strengthen their IT governance in cyber security by conducting regular audits and assessments to evaluate the effectiveness of their security controls and identify areas for improvement By continuously monitoring and improving their cyber security posture, organizations can adapt to the ever-evolving threat landscape and stay one step ahead of cyber attackers.

In conclusion, IT governance plays a vital role in cyber security by helping organizations to protect their sensitive data, maintain regulatory compliance, and respond effectively to cyber security incidents By implementing a strong IT governance framework that incorporates risk management, compliance, incident response, and workforce education, organizations can strengthen their defenses against cyber threats and safeguard their digital assets It is essential for organizations to prioritize IT governance in cyber security to ensure the continued success and resilience of their operations in an increasingly digital world
